ETHNIC ALLIANCE URGES INTERNATIONAL INTERVENTION TO HALT MYANMAR MILITARY'S AIRSTRIKES ON CIVILIANS.

Abstract

The article focuses on a joint statement issued by the Myanmar National Democratic Alliance Army (MNDAA) and the Ta'ang National Liberation Army (TNLA), urging the United Nations and the international community to intervene against the Myanmar military's aerial bombardments. The groups accuse the military of war crimes for targeting civilian areas, including hospitals and schools, with specific reference to a bombing on 10 December that killed 33 individuals at Mrauk-U General Hospital. Additional attacks in Kyaukphyu Township and Sagaing Region resulted in further civilian casualties. The alliance warns that these actions are contributing to the destabilization of Myanmar.
